Transaction

d860818da19280feda49566edbcfed9c19e5b4bd9e05c34910adc39ecb9ed383
88,765 confirmations
Timestamp
1719997454
Block850,508
Fee4,845 sats
Fee rate15 sats/vB
view on mempool.space

Inputs & Outputs